Delivery systems for efficient vaporization of precursor source material
First Claim
1. A vapor delivery system for vaporization and delivery of a vaporized source material comprising a vaporization vessel enclosing an interior volume, wherein the vaporization vessel comprises a heater for vaporizing a source material;
- an inlet port for introducing a source material and an outlet port for discharging vaporized source material;
a processing tool positioned downstream from the vaporization vessel;
a connecting vapor line positioned between the vaporization vessel and processing tool and in fluid communication therewith; and
additionally at least one flow control feature comprising;
a) a mass flow controller in fluid communication with the connecting vapor line to provide a controlled flow of vaporized source material from the vaporization vessel to the processing tool;
b) a constant flow control valve in fluid communication with the connecting vapor line, wherein the control valve has an orifice sized to provide a controlled and constant flow of vaporized source material to the processing tool via the connecting vapor line;
c) an adjustable needle valve connected to the outlet port of the vaporization vessel, wherein the opening of the needle valve is continuously adjusted based on the vapor pressure within the vaporization vessel to provide a controlled and constant flow of vaporized source material to the processing tool via the connecting vapor line;
d) a Knudsen cell structure integral to the vaporization vessel or connected to the outlet port of the vaporization vessel, wherein the Knudsen cell has an orifice sized to provide a controlled and constant flow of vaporized source material to processing tool via the connecting vapor line;
e) a syringe system for accurately delivering a controlled amount of a liquid source material into the vaporization vessel for vaporization therein;
orf) a screw delivery device for accurately delivering a solid source material into the vaporization vessel for vaporization therein.

Abstract
A delivery system for vaporizing and delivering vaporized solid and liquid precursor materials at a controlled rate having particular utility for semiconductor manufacturing applications. The system includes a vaporization vessel, a processing tool and a connecting vapor line therebetween, where the system further includes an input flow controller and/or an output flow controller to provide a controlled delivery of a vaporizable source material to the vaporization vessel and a controlled flow rate of vaporized source material to the processing tool.
